Ian vernon hogg 1926 7 march 2002 was a british author of books on firearms, artillery, ammunition, and fortification, as well as biographies of several famous general officers. Recoilless rifles are capable of firing artillerytype shells at reduced velocities comparable to those of standard cannon, but with greater accuracy than antitank weapons that used unguided rockets, and almost entirely without recoil.
